Instructions
Preheat oven to 350º
In a mixing bowl, combine oats, flour, and brown sugar.
Pour in melted butter and stir until evenly distributed, and crumbly.
Press ⅔ of oat and flour mixture into an 8x8 inch baking pan.
Spread rhubarb evenly over the top and then sprinkle last ⅓ of oat crumble over the top.
Bake in the center of the oven for about 30 minutes, or until the top begins to brown, and the rhubarb is cooked through.
Let cool at least 15 minutes before serving. Serve warm or cold
Notes
If you're using frozen rhubarb, test it with a toothpick before taking it out of the oven. You may need to bake it 5-10 minutes longer.
